I'm using the classes PdfStamper and AcroFields to highlight unchecked
checkboxes and text fields that do not have text in them. The
setFieldProperty(fieldname,bgcolor, new Color(0xFF,0xFF,0x00),null) manages to
change the background color on all the text fields, but fails to do so for the
checkboxes. I do a getAppearanceStates() on the field name to get the checkbox
items, but i cannot seem to call setFieldProperty on the checkbox items.Any
ideas on how to change the bgcolor on the checkboxes?
